Vacancy rates for warehouse/manufacturing hover at 12.5%,andresearch/development/high-tech space has stayed at around19.24%, thecompany said.

Absorption in these markets is sporadic, with no trendforeseeable, saidColliers.

"The uncertainty over the immediate future of economicconditions ingeneral, and automotive sales and production inparticular, are the majorfactors affecting the Detroit Metromarket," the report said, "as evidenceby the continued modest tomoderate leasing and sales activity, and slight,though wavering,fluctuations in lease rates."
